Thévenin Equivalent Circuits for Modeling Common-Mode Behavior in Power Electronic Systems
2020
Modeling the common-mode behavior of power electronic systems can be a challenge. This research aims to simplify the process by developing a modeling approach based on Thevenin common-mode equivalent circuits. The Thevenin common-mode equivalent circuits prove to be both straightforward to construct and reliable in predicting worst-case common-mode behavior. In this paper, a theoretical understanding of the Thevenin-based modeling approach is first provided. Subsequently, methods to characterize the Thevenin parameters are established. The modeling approach is then validated experimentally on a dc micro-grid.
